City Overview:
Alamo is situated in the southwestern part of Nigeria, within the Ife North Local Government Area of Osun State. The city is surrounded by lush greenery, with picturesque hills and valleys adding to its natural beauty. It is home to a diverse population, comprising mainly of the Yoruba ethnic group, who are known for their vibrant traditions and cultural practices.

Regional Significance:
Osun State, where Alamo is located, is renowned for its historical and cultural significance. The state is home to several tourist attractions, including the Osun-Osogbo Sacred Grove,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, and the Ife Museum, which houses ancient artifacts and artworks. Alamo serves as a gateway to these attractions, attracting tourists from far and wide.
